ALEXANDRIA, Va., March 24 -- United States Patent no. 12,583,123, issued on March 24.

"Iterative control of robot for target object" was invented by Tatsuya Kittaka (Fukuoka, Japan).

According to the abstract* released by the U.S. Patent & Trademark Office: "A robot control system includes circuitry to iteratively move a robot toward a task area in which the robot is to perform a task on a target object, by acquiring a first image of an observation area in a vicinity of the robot from an image sensor, calculating a probability that the observation area includes the task area based on the first image, extracting the task area from the first image based on the probability, controlling the robot to cause the robot to approach the task area, ...
